Go to the documentation of this file.
13 #ifndef __WALLFIELDMASTER_H
14 #define __WALLFIELDMASTER_H
50 #endif // __WALLFIELDMASTER_H
map< int, Vec3 > m_data
Definition: WallFieldMaster.h:41
void barrier()
Definition: comm.cpp:155
virtual void collect()
Definition: WallFieldMaster.cpp:148
Abstract base class for master part of field.
Definition: FieldMaster.h:40
string m_field_name
Definition: FieldMaster.h:46
void receive(T &, int, int=MPI_ANY_TAG)
Definition: comm.hpp:92
Console & Error()
set verbose level of next message to "err"
string m_file_name
Definition: FieldMaster.h:47
int m_sum_flag
Definition: WallFieldMaster.h:42
virtual void writeAsRAW_SERIES()
Definition: WallFieldMaster.cpp:39
VEC3_INLINE double & X()
Definition: vec3.h:119
Console & XDebug()
set verbose level of next message to "xdg"
VEC3_INLINE double & Z()
Definition: vec3.h:121
#define NULL
Definition: t_list.h:17
VEC3_INLINE double & Y()
Definition: vec3.h:120
virtual void writeAsSILO()
Definition: WallFieldMaster.cpp:64
DBfile * openSiloFile(const string &filename)
Definition: frame_silo.cpp:105
boost::python::object iter(const boost::python::object &pyOb)
Definition: Util.h:25
VectorWallFieldMaster(TML_Comm *, const string &, const string &, vector< string >, const string &, int, int, int)
Definition: WallFieldMaster.cpp:122
abstract base class for communicator
Definition: comm.h:47
void broadcast(T)
Definition: comm_coll.hpp:23
void broadcast_cont(const T &)
Definition: comm_coll.hpp:46
Master part of vector field on walls.
Definition: WallFieldMaster.h:37
void gather(multimap< int, T > &)
Definition: comm_coll.hpp:273
Console console
Definition: console.cpp:25
virtual ~VectorWallFieldMaster()
Definition: WallFieldMaster.h:46
TML_Comm * m_comm
Definition: FieldMaster.h:45
int size()
Definition: comm.cpp:69
int m_id
Definition: FieldMaster.h:49